Web1 de dez. de 2012 · The art of bowel anastomosis dates back into the 19th century. Nicholas Senn's review (1844–1908, Chicago) performed in 1893 detected approximately 60 different techniques for intestinal suture, which he attributed to the “ancient and modern methods,” followed by an additional 33 “recent methods” of suturing bowel ( 1 ). WebThe Kono-S anastomosis was introduced in 2011 as an alternative anastomosis in Crohn's disease (CD) surgery. Since then, prevailing evidence of the favorable results of the Kono-S anastomosis has been published from around the world.
